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Installation des Flink Kubernetes-Operators für Amazon auf EMR EKS
Dieses Thema hilft Ihnen beim Einstieg in die Verwendung des Flink Kubernetes-Operators auf Amazon, EKS indem Sie eine Flink-Bereitstellung vorbereiten.
Installieren Sie den Kubernetes-Operator
Gehen Sie wie folgt vor, um den Kubernetes-Operator für Apache Flink zu installieren.
-
Sofern noch nicht geschehen, führen die Schritte unter Einrichtung des Flink Kubernetes-Operators für Amazon auf EMR EKS aus.
-
Installieren Sie den
cert-manager
(einmal pro EKS Amazon-Cluster), um das Hinzufügen der Webhook-Komponente zu ermöglichen.kubectl apply -f https://github.com/cert-manager/cert-manager/releases/download/v1.12.0/cert-manager.yaml
-
Installieren Sie das Helm-Chart.
export VERSION=7.2.0 # The Amazon EMR release version export NAMESPACE=
The Kubernetes namespace to deploy the operator
helm install flink-kubernetes-operator \ oci://public.ecr.aws/emr-on-eks/flink-kubernetes-operator \ --version $VERSION \ --namespace $NAMESPACEBeispielausgabe:
NAME: flink-kubernetes-operator LAST DEPLOYED: Tue May 31 17:38:56 2022 NAMESPACE: $NAMESPACE STATUS: deployed REVISION: 1 TEST SUITE: None
-
Warten Sie, bis die Bereitstellung abgeschlossen ist, und überprüfen Sie die Installation des Diagramms.
kubectl wait deployment flink-kubernetes-operator --namespace $NAMESPACE --for condition=Available=True --timeout=30s
-
Die Ausgabe sollte folgendermaßen aussehen, wenn die Bereitstellung abgeschlossen ist.
deployment.apps/flink-kubernetes-operator condition met
-
Verwenden Sie den folgenden Befehl, um den bereitgestellten Operator zu sehen.
helm list --namespace $NAMESPACE
Im Folgenden wird eine Beispielausgabe gezeigt, bei der die App-Version bei der EKS Veröffentlichung der Flink-Operator-Version für Ihr EMR Amazon entsprechen
x.y.z-amzn-n
würde. Weitere Informationen finden Sie unter Unterstützte Versionen für Amazon EMR auf EKS Apache Flink.NAME NAMESPACE REVISION UPDATED STATUS CHART APP VERSION flink-kubernetes-operator $NAMESPACE 1 2023-02-22 16:43:45.24148 -0500 EST deployed flink-kubernetes-operator-emr-7.2.0 x.y.z-amzn-n